Smithy Bridge Train Station may be small, but it is equipped to handle the basic needs of its passengers. While there isn’t a ticket office available, the station offers ticket machines, which are accessible and strategically placed near the pathway to the Manchester-bound platform. For those with hearing disabilities, an induction loop is available on-site. Although seating areas and waiting rooms are unavailable, the station ensures full security with CCTV coverage.
Accessibility is partially provided with step-free access to the platforms via road and level crossings, although potential travelers should note the absence of tactile paving. Furthermore, there are no restroom facilities or refreshment outlets, so do plan ahead if your journey involves a wait.
The station’s connection with local transport networks doesn’t stop at the train lines. For those continuing their journey beyond the tracks, there are rail replacement services that pick up and drop off at the bus stops by the level crossing. While there aren't any close bus stops or bicycle hires nearby, taxis can be conveniently booked via this link. For those with a penchant for cycling, note that no bicycle storage facilities are offered at the station.

Bromborough Station is a testament to the quintessentially British experience of straightforward, no-frills commuting. Tickets cannot be collected from a ticket office or machine as none are available on-site. While this might seem inconvenient, it offers an opportunity to purchase travel fares more flexibly via online platforms, with convenient smartcard options available for regular commuters.
Accessibility could be improved at the station. As categorized as a 'Category C' station, visitors should note that Bromborough does not offer step-free access to its platforms. Those in need of accessible services should consider heading to the nearby Bromborough Rake station which caters more comprehensively to those requiring additional mobility support.
While it lacks extensive facilities, Bromborough station offers essential comforts such as seating areas and basic waiting rooms to ensure a degree of comfort while waiting for your train. For those snack emergencies, there are refreshment facilities available in the form of a food vending machine. However, bear in mind that there are no public Wi-Fi services or ATM machines available.
The car park offers free spaces, including four spaces dedicated to accessible parking, although no accessible taxis service the station directly. Cyclists can take advantage of 76 cycle storage spaces with secure options. CCTV cameras ensure the security of both parked cars and bicycles.
Although no taxi rank exists at Bromborough Station, travel connections to local bus services provide a seamless transition from train to road.
